Round three for the Bush Dynasty?
US News ^ | Sept 25 2014 | Jean Card

Posted on 10/25/2014 6:01:47 AM PDT by WilliamIII

Oh, the cockles of many establishment Republican hearts were warmed this week by CNBC’s report that ex-Florida Gov. Jeb Bush looks very much like he’s running for president. One could almost hear the purring of those anticipating their next Plum Book job.

But stories about Jeb Bush give my insides a very different feeling: One of sinking. One of disappointment.

It’s not that I think this Bush would make a bad president; I actually think he’d make a very good one.

It’s just that, come on, this is America. And when one family – or a handful of families – appears over and over at the top of the government, things start looking and feeling a lot more like an aristocracy than a representative republic.
